Output f3215036d72913d76245c9efbb0a3d0910fe7f4bfc697dd7456c19404af1e68d:3

value
1282709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f93c98cbefcacf011c18aa712d7ea6ee909740d OP_EQUAL
address
3DKanM9HbqFPGc5C3SCCUfEFvKsKitCWuP
transaction
f3215036d72913d76245c9efbb0a3d0910fe7f4bfc697dd7456c19404af1e68d
confirmations
399340
spent
true